develoPPP Ventures: €100K for Kenyan Startups

Kenya’s most promising, impact-driven startups can now apply for Cohort 9 of the develoPPP Ventures programme, open from 15 May to 30 June 2025. Selected companies will receive €100,000 in non-dilutive funding plus bespoke technical support to accelerate sustainable growth.

Funded by Germany’s Federal Ministry for Economic Cooperation and Development [BMZ], develoPPP Ventures in Kenya is delivered by DEG Impulse with implementation support from VC4A and Viktoria Ventures.

Who can apply
  • Legally registered and operational in Kenya
  • Post-revenue and ready to scale
  • Delivering measurable social, economic or environmental impact
  • Able to secure matching funds from third-party investors

Since launch, develoPPP Ventures has:

  • Reviewed 2,000+ applications
  • Financed 82 startups [25 with follow-on funding]
  • Catalysed €40 million in additional investment
